Take on the heart-stopping Class IV-V rapids of Colorado’s Royal Gorge in this half-day rafting adventure. Perfect for experienced paddlers seeking exhilarating runs framed by towering canyon walls and the iconic Royal Gorge Bridge.
The Arkansas River cuts a bold path through Colorado’s Royal Gorge, daring rafters to embrace its fierce currents and towering 1,000-foot canyon walls. Here, water thrashes with intent, pushing paddlers into a relentless dance with nature’s raw power. The Half-Day Royal Gorge Whitewater Rafting Adventure, offered by Journey Quest, invites seasoned rafters to navigate this demanding stretch known for its Class IV and V rapids—places where the river bites and rewards with an adrenaline rush few runs can match.

Plan to arrive at least 15 minutes before your scheduled trip to handle check-in smoothly and join the pre-trip talk.
This run is class IV-V and requires being a confident swimmer due to the strength of the rapids and potential for falls.
The Royal Gorge became a key transportation corridor in the late 19th century, with railroads threading narrow passages along the rugged cliffsides.
